|
@@ -306,14 +306,7 @@ static int regmap_irq_map(struct irq_domain *h, unsigned int virq,
|
|
irq_set_chip_data(virq, data);
|
|
irq_set_chip_data(virq, data);
|
|
irq_set_chip(virq, &data->irq_chip);
|
|
irq_set_chip(virq, &data->irq_chip);
|
|
irq_set_nested_thread(virq, 1);
|
|
irq_set_nested_thread(virq, 1);
|
|
-
|
|
|
|
- /* ARM needs us to explicitly flag the IRQ as valid
|
|
|
|
- * and will set them noprobe when we do so. */
|
|
|
|
-#ifdef CONFIG_ARM
|
|
|
|
- set_irq_flags(virq, IRQF_VALID);
|
|
|
|
-#else
|
|
|
|
irq_set_noprobe(virq);
|
|
irq_set_noprobe(virq);
|
|
-#endif
|
|
|
|
|
|
|
|
return 0;
|
|
return 0;
|
|
}
|
|
}
|